Today, the Maine Health Care Association and the Maine Long Term Care Ombudsman Program honored 20 long term care workers with the Excellence in Long Term Care award. With more than 80 nominations this year, the panel of judges had the difficult task of narrowing down the field.
The joyful celebration took place this morning with MHCA's own Angela Westhoff MCing, and special guest Betsy Hopkins, Director of Maine's Office of Aging and Disability Services serving as keynote.
The prestigious award recognizes Maine's most dedicated and inspired caregivers who tirelessly serve thousands of older and disabled individuals living in nursing homes, assisted living facilities, and those too receiving in-home care services.
Caregiving is not for the weak as these 20 individuals can attest. But it is their strength and compassion, the comradery they forge with clients and staff, and their ability to respect and uphold the unique individuality of the clients they serve that makes these honorees so deserving of this award.
